Campylorhamphus falcularius
Least ConcernAves · Passeriformes · Furnariidae
The black-billed scythebill is a species of bird in the subfamily Dendrocolaptinae of the ovenbird family Furnariidae. It is native to the Atlantic Forest.
Fun Fact
A forest-dependent species believed to be highly sensitive to human disturbance, which has been extensive throughout its range; present only in largest fragment surveyed in one study, and not recorded at all in most studies concentrating on forest fragments.
Habitat
Range also extends into drier caatinga and cerrado where forest penetrates them.
